The shocking reality of fast fashion’s waste problem hit the headlines in November 2021 with an Agence France-Presse (AFP) report on the mountains of discarded clothing ending up in Chile’s Atacama Desert. A total of 59,000 tons of second-hand clothing is said to arrive in Chile for resale each year from Europe, the US and Asia.

A 2022 investigation of multiple Shein factories in Guangzhou, China, by a U.K. news crew revealed the extent of the company's notoriously opaque operations. Workers must make upwards of 500 pieces daily for as little as 4 cents per garment. Companies even withhold wages if a worker makes a mistake.

When Shein launched a $50 million extender-producer-responsibility fund to find solutions for textile waste pollution in the global South over the summer, Harding-Rolls was among the skeptics. He saw the move as potentially greenwashing since the “Rock the Runway” organizer made no accompanying commitment to staunch its flow of what many ...Oct 11, 2022 · Shein sets owned-operations and distribution targets. Shein also plans to reduce its scope 1, owned-operations emissions by 42%, driven by increased investments in energy-efficient efforts across its facilities. The retailer's scope 1 emissions produced 1,800 tons of carbon dioxide in 2021, less than 0.1% of total emissions, according to Shein.

Shein, a company that has become the industry’s poster child for wasteful overconsumption, launched a $50 million fund to tackle waste and offset its impact at the Global Fashion Summit 2022. (Instagram @sheinofficial) This week, fashion’s sustainability power players gathered in Copenhagen for the industry’s premier event focused on ...
